TC Energy Gas Storage Partnership manages a portfolio of strategically located natural gas storage facilities in Alberta, Canada, connected to the Nova Inventory Transfer (NIT) market hub via the NGTL System. These are the Crossfield and Edson Gas Storage facilities. TC Energy’s unregulated gas storage business is operated independently from its regulated affiliates.

2024 CALGARY, Alberta, March 04, 2024 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— News Release – TC Energy Corporation (TSX, NYSE: TRP) (TC Energy or the Company) and its partner Northern New England Investment Company, Inc., a subsidiary of Énergir L.P. (Énergir), have entered into a purchase and sale agreement to sell Portland Natural Gas Transmission System (PNGTS) to BlackRock, through a fund managed by its Diversified Infrastructure business, and investment funds managed by Morgan Stanley Infrastructure Partners (the Buyer), for a gross purchase price of US$1.14 billion, which includes the assumption of US$250 million of outstanding Senior Notes held at PNGTS. This transaction implies a valuation of approximately 11.0 times reported 2023 comparable EBITDA.
